Although a veteran in combat sports, Israel only joined the ranks of the UFC back in February 2018. Initially dismissed publicly by many of his peers, the fighter hailing from Lagos Nigeria, via Auckland New Zealand has since gone on to silence all but a few of his critics.

Fighting Record to Date

While Adesanya may be a relatively fresh face in the UFC. He has been a busy man both in and out of the cage before ever becoming exposed to a global audience. With a professional career spanning 8 years, he kicked things off in China back in 2011. Where his 32 – 0 record as an amateur had gained the notice of the Chinese promoters.

Gaining a plethora of titles and awards across disciplines, from multiple King of the Ring titles at both cruiserweight and heavyweight. And more recently being lauded by the MMA media as breakout fighter of the year 2018. Is now the time the world gets to fully appreciate how special Adesanya is and where his career will go?

Facing Kelvin Gastelum

And it wasn’t his fight with Silva, but his interim title fight with Kelvin Gastelum at UFC 236. Which truly put him on the map as the biggest threat to the reign of The Reaper Robert Whittaker. In a fight which showed what Izzy has when all was not going his way. The table has now been set, the cutlery laid out in picture-perfect symmetry for a feast of action at UFC 243.
